Dark roasts are challenging for grinders (oil). Keep them clean; use minute rice, not regular rice. |

Hi Wendy, The minute rice thing works. I have used it after trying to grind some = beans with hazelnuts mixed in. By the way don't try that trick. One other thing which helps greatly is some sort of piston plunger. Mine = is inspired by the one made by George aka caffeeguy (sp?) on the = coffeegeek forum. other folks have used Click-Clack lids and even = plumbers helpers (new hopefully).
